About Triomics:

Triomics helps oncology organizations scale clinical research and high-quality data creation without scaling headcount. Our AI platform - powered by OncoLLMβ„’ - automates the operational work behind trial screening, eligibility interpretation, and oncology data abstraction across Prism (trial matching), Harmony (registry + RWE curation), and Symphony (clinician copilot). Built for real-world hospital workflows, Triomics integrates with EHRs and CTMS systems and is deployed with leading academic cancer centers to improve speed, consistency, and audit-ready clinical accuracy.


Job Description:

Part of the Oncology Clinical Team, this role serves as the primary quality control checkpoint for all Medical Data Abstractors (MDAs) and Senior Medical Data Abstractors (Sr. MDAs). At Triomics, abstractors work within AI-assisted workflows β€” reviewing, validating, and refining AI-extracted diagnostic, pathology, imaging, and treatment data for accuracy and protocol compliance.

The QC Analyst audits this human-reviewed AI output to ensure the highest standard of clinical accuracy before data is finalized. This role may also contribute directly to AI-output review activities based on project requirements and will be rotated across projects in alignment with business needs.


Position Summary:

The Quality Control Analyst operates as the final review layer in Triomics' AI-assisted clinical data pipeline. Abstractors at Triomics evaluate, correct, and validate AI-extracted oncology data across diagnostic, pathology, imaging, and treatment domains. The QC Analyst audits the quality of this abstractor-reviewed output, ensuring that human corrections to AI extractions are accurate, consistent, and protocol-aligned.

This role is expected to maintain deep familiarity with AI-assisted abstraction workflows and contribute directly to review activities when project scope demands it.
